The Director of Information Technology will oversee the development, implementation, and use of technology throughout the organisation, working closely with support staff to assess and address users’ adequate needs.

Areas of responsibility include the full range of information systems and telecommunications activities, including determining user requirements, recommending practical solutions, and leading the organisation-wide efforts to improve the effective use of technology.

The IT Manager reports to the Chief Executive Officer and supervises all IT employees. Other working relationships include the data entry teams, Heads of Departments, all system users, external vendors and consultants.
